Test sim scenarios A powerful new generation of test and simulation solutions has been developed to address the specific security concerns associated with automotive designs. These systems can efficiently verify compliance with 3GPP by connecting with actual servers. Comprehensive testing can take place without the influence of an RF channel, as well as under specific network conditions. Such an approach can also reproduce bugs and cyberattacks common in the field while the UE is in the lab. Dedicated software packages can let the base station emulator (Fig. 2) create an interactive test environment without complicated test scripts. So, the engineer does not have to have a thorough understanding of wireless standards for the required tests to be performed. A network simulator can emulate critical cybersecurity attacks in a controlled environment to ensure systems can withstand an attack.
